Public records are a essential part of a open government. They provide residents with important information about public activities and decisions. While accessing these records can sometimes seem complex, it is generally a straightforward process.

Here are some suggestions to help you navigate the world of public records:

* Start by identifying the specific information you are seeking. Be as detailed as possible.

* Investigate the departments that store the records you need. Each jurisdiction may have unique procedures.

* Communicate with the designated person at the agency to inquire about their record-keeping practices.

* Be prepared to submit any necessary credentials and follow all applicable rules.

* Bear in awareness that there may be fees associated with obtaining public records.

Unveiling Public Record Archives: A Comprehensive Guide

Venturing into the world of public record archives can feel like embarking on a treasure hunt. These repositories hold a trove of historical documents, legal files, and vital records, providing invaluable insights into bygone eras. However, navigating these government records vast collections can seem daunting for the uninitiated. This guide aims to equip you with the knowledge necessary to effectively search public record archives and unearth the information are looking for.

  • Begin by determining the specific records you require.
  • Familiarize the structure of the archive intend to visit.
  • Utilize online catalogs and databases to find relevant documents.
  • Assemble any necessary identification documents.
  • Be patient as the search process might take time.

Remember that archivists are valuable helpers, so be bold to request their help.
